Importation Regulations
1.
What is the procedure to import a medicinal product into Singapore for sale?
For appropriate instructions, please contact and furnish the following information to Product Evaluation and Regulation (PER) Unit:
Common/generic name(s) of active ingredient(s)
Amount/concentration/strength/ of each active ingredient
Product label and package insert
Recommended use(s)/indication(s) of the product.

4.
I am a doctor practising in Singapore and want to bring in an unregistered medicinal product for treatment of my patients. What are the procedures?
Both you and the importer of the medicinal products need to obtain special approval from HSA to import the unregistered medicinal products into Singapore.

3.
I am a doctor in private practice and I want to close my GP clinic. How do I dispose of my controlled drugs?
Please call Investigation & Surveillance Unit (I&S) to witness the destruction of controlled drugs Tel: (65) 6866 3494, Fax: (65) 6478 9065. Please also inform the Licensing & Accreditation (L&A) Unit for instructions on the closure of your clinic.
